Call It Courage Objects/Places
Hikueru
Hikueru is the atoll that Mafatu is from, and the place from which he sets out on his journey of discovery. Mafatu returns here at the end of the novel.
The Island
After conquering the sea, Mafatu ends up on a faraway island. This place is inhabited by cannibals at least part of the time, and is the site of their sacred rituals. It is also the place where Mafatu learns to fend for himself and where he gains the courage and independence he seeks.
Boar's Tooth Necklace
Mafatu remembers his grandfather having made a necklace from the teeth of a boar he had once killed, and the respect it afforded him. When Mafatu sees a boar in the jungle he is determined to kill it and create a necklace of his own, in the hopes that he will finally be seen as both brave and competent.
